Veterans upset about new medal honoring drone operators

POTTSBORO, TX-A new medal that will honor drone operators and "cyber-warriors" has been approved by the Department of Defense and veterans nationwide, and right here in Texoma, are upset it will be ranked higher than honors earned on the battlefield.

200+ acres set on fire for Army Corps prescribed burning

CARTWRIGHT, OK-People on both sides of Lake Texoma reported seeing huge plumes of smoke north of Grayson county. Lake officials said there's nothing to worry about and this intentional fire could actually help local wildlife down the road.
